    Key Features of the GMC Sierra 2500 HD

    Let's highlight some key features of this incredible machine, making sure you understand why it's such a respected truck.

    • Engine Options: The Sierra 2500 HD typically offers a choice between a gasoline engine and a Duramax diesel engine. The gasoline engine provides robust power for everyday tasks, while the Duramax diesel delivers exceptional torque for heavy towing and hauling. Each engine is designed for optimal performance and reliability, ensuring that you have the power you need, when you need it. The Duramax diesel, in particular, is renowned for its impressive towing capabilities and fuel efficiency, making it a popular choice for those who frequently tow heavy loads.
    • Towing Capacity: Speaking of towing, this truck boasts impressive figures. Depending on the configuration, the Sierra 2500 HD can tow substantial loads, making it ideal for hauling trailers, boats, and other heavy equipment. The exact towing capacity varies based on factors such as engine type, axle ratio, and cab configuration. However, regardless of the specific setup, you can expect the Sierra 2500 HD to deliver exceptional towing performance. Advanced towing technologies, such as trailer sway control and integrated trailer brake controller, further enhance safety and confidence when towing.
    • Technology: GMC doesn't skimp on tech. Expect features like a user-friendly infotainment system with smartphone integration, advanced safety features, and available driver-assistance technologies. These technologies not only enhance convenience but also improve safety and awareness on the road. The infotainment system provides seamless connectivity, allowing you to access navigation, music, and other apps with ease. Safety features such as lane departure warning, forward collision alert, and automatic emergency braking help to prevent accidents and protect you and your passengers.
    • Trim Levels: From the basic work truck to the luxurious Denali, there's a Sierra 2500 HD for every need and budget. Each trim level offers a unique combination of features, styling, and amenities. The work truck trim is designed for those who need a no-nonsense, reliable truck for getting the job done. Higher trim levels, such as the SLT and Denali, offer premium features like leather upholstery, heated seats, and advanced technology. The Denali trim, in particular, is known for its luxurious appointments and upscale styling, making it a top choice for those who want a truck that's both capable and comfortable.
